Oxygen Sensor on '97 Jxi by jed1967
Aug 09, 2006 (1:44 pm)
Hello everyone,
 
Got a '97 Jxi and the SES light's been on a couple days now. Plugged in an OBD II scanner and got two codes. Both say that the O2 Sensor heater circuit has malfunctioned (one code for cylinder bank #1, sensor #1, and the other for cylinder bank #1, sensor #2).
 
My Haynes manual fails me because the picture they show to demonstrate the location of the sensors is obviously NOT from a '97 Jxi! So my question is this: Does anyone know where the sensor in question is located? And I mean _exactly_ where it is - Assume I don't have much of a clue beyond what I've described in this e-mail.
 
I am assuming that I'll need to replace the booger, but want to make sure it's plugged in first!
 
Thanks in advance! Jim
